  • Page 6 All manuals and user guides at all-guides.com 4. Turn the Seat Knob (3) counterclockwise several turns to loosen it. Next, pull back the Seat Knob and insert the Seat Post (9) into the Frame (13). Slide the Seat Post to the desired height and release the Seat Knob.
  • Page 7 All manuals and user guides at all-guides.com 7. Attach the Handlebar (18) to the Handlebar Post (19) with two M10 x 22mm Button Head Bolts (55) and two M10 Lock Washers (61). 8. Make sure that all parts are tightened before you use the exercise cycle. Note: There may be some hard- ware left over after assembly is completed.
